well,windows live messenger is the application that consumes most resources
in my pc

Contact list opened : (35.000 KB Aprox)
Contact list with 1 conversation window opened: (37.756 KB Aprox)
Minimized to taskbar (16.920 KB Aprox)

no the question

The final build released to public will consume all this resources?
Windows live messenger team,is makling effort to reduce this consumption
almot by half?

For me its less
Contact list opened : 24,500
Contact list with 1 window open: 25,500
Minimized to taskbar 7,500

Seems a good bit less for me, but maybe there are other factors that
determine its footprint.

I've monitored this as well, using TCPVIEW (www.sysinternals.com). For ever
TAB, you get a connection. For every Contact, you get a connection.

msnmsgr.exe:1860 TCP flower-garden:3278
a168-215-49-17.deploy.akamaitechnologies.com:80 CLOSE_WAIT

I have about 20-25 of these ... when you first connect ... you should see
what goes on ... connection wise.
Eventually they go to CLOSE_WAIT and then sit there until Internet is
closed. Don't know what happens on DSL/Broadband where connection is always
ON.
